Anyone else tried a 3cx firewall test today? Can you confirm that the Firewall Checker is working properly?

We are trying to diagnose an failure we are getting with the 3cx firewall checker for a new implementation. We are getting: -

testing 3CX SIP Server... failed
testing port 5060... full cone test failed

We have done traces on our firewall and we can see CLASSIC-STUN requests and CLASSIC-STUN responses for the first test - there the ip and port are not changed.
When testing port 5060 we can then see the CLASSIC-STUN requests go out but never see any responses come back - when the IP address and port are changed in the response.

When it moves onto testing ports 9002 an upwards - we can see both CLASSIC-STUN requests and responses for both the test with no change to ip address and ports and the later test where the ip address and port are changed.

The 5060 test responses are not being blocked or dropped by our firewalll the responses are never reaching our firewall. We can see the requests reaching the firewall and going out successfully.

Not sure what else we can try if the responses never reach us.

If you are running the firewall test and it's not hitting your firewall then the issue is upstream, likely the provider equipment.
 
Is it cloud hosted? Probably provider issue as mentioned. I’ve had firewall issues before, couldn’t figure it out! Didn’t make a single change and it was the network my ded server was on.
